Transaction 83c4dabf06e21fe29bbcc8529486f3a65b7f4ed70958a51022c7638e2775874a
1 Input
1 Output
-
83c4dabf06e21fe29bbcc8529486f3a65b7f4ed70958a51022c7638e2775874a:0
- value
- 2951500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ffd51badd9102c3744e062215a9018aef8055108 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QKibvrsxtFWEghJCawAo1EwEy9kkNuDms